Enhancing Plant Growth with Nanobubble Irrigation
Nanobubble irrigation has emerged as a cutting-edge technique for nurturing optimal plant growth. These tiny bubbles, with diameters spanning from 1 to 100 nanometers, possess remarkable properties that augment various aspects of plant development. By dissolving essential nutrients into the medium, nanobubble irrigation promotes their uptake by plant roots, leading to vigorous growth. Furthermore, the existence of nanobubbles in the soil boosts aeration and water retention, creating a supportive environment for root development and overall plant health.
- Furthermore, nanobubble irrigation has been shown to minimize stress on plants caused by climatic conditions.
- Therefore, this innovative technique holds great promise for increasing crop yields and improving the efficiency of agricultural practices.

Ozone Nanobubbles: Enhanced Disinfection and Remediation
Nanobubbles have emerged as a innovative technology for delivering ozone effectively in various applications. Ozone nanobubbles, with their exceptional stability and high concentration, offer enhanced disinfection and remediation capabilities compared to traditional ozone treatment methods.
The small size of these nanobubbles enhances their penetration into porous materials and microbial read more layers, ensuring thorough decontamination. This advanced technology has shown substantial results in eliminating a wide range of contaminants, including pathogens, pollutants, and harmful substances.
The application of ozone nanobubbles is increasingly being explored in various fields, such as water treatment, air purification, and soil remediation. Their versatility and environmental friendliness make them a attractive solution for addressing emerging challenges in these sectors.
Nanobubble Technology: A Sustainable Approach to Sanitation
Nanobubble technology presents a novel approach to sanitation, offering a eco-friendly solution for sewage treatment. These microscopic bubbles, with diameters ranging from 1 to 100 nanometers, exhibit exceptional characteristics that enhance the effectiveness of sanitation processes. By boosting the contact area between water and harmful substances, nanobubbles accelerate the breakdown and removal of biological impurities, resulting in purified water that is safe for reuse.
Furthermore, nanobubble technology offers various advantages over existing sanitation methods. Its reduced energy consumption, compact design, and high removal rates make it a attractive solution for a spectrum of applications, including domestic wastewater treatment.
- Nanobubble technology can effectively remove a wide range of contaminants from water.
- It offers significant environmental benefits by reducing energy consumption and greenhouse gas emissions.
- The compact design of nanobubble systems makes them suitable for various settings, including remote areas.
As the requirement for sustainable sanitation solutions continues to grow, nanobubble technology holds immense promise to revolutionize the industry. By providing a cost-effective and environmentally friendly approach to wastewater treatment, it can contribute to a cleaner future.
